Westview Girls
Basketball
Championships
Sectional (7):
1976, 1977, 1978, 2005(2A),
2006(2A), 2010(2A), 2013(2A)
Regional (1):
2006(2A)
Semi-State (1):
2006(2A)
Westview Girls
Championship
Coaches
Darlene Mathew (3 Sectionals):
1976, 1977, 1978.
Randy Yoder (4 Sectionals):
2005(2A), 2006(2A), 2010(2A)
2013(2A); (1Regional): 2006(2A);
(1 Semi-State): 2006(2A)
